Home Videos Coming soon in France

Coming soon in France

by Wknoffice2022

Coming soon in France πŸ‡«πŸ‡·
SUPREMACY Edition 4 by FFC
WKN World championship & Intercontinental Grand prix πŸ†

You may also like

Leave a Comment